Bounce-Worthy: Greg Banks



Greg Banks has a lot going on for himself. The New Orleans native is an actor, model, and --most importantly -- a very talented singer/songwriter. I was put on to Greg via Twitter (a usual source of ratchetry and nonsense yet an occasional source of usefulness) with a link to his newest single, "Soul." A warm and, of course, soulful track, "Soul" not only showcases Greg's effortless falsetto, but it shows a burgeoning talent. Name-checking Ledisi and Marvin Gaye and featuring on-point production by Tavares Baldtrip, the song will easily become one of your favorites. But it doesn't stop there. When he hasn't been singing hooks for underground rappers like G-Eazy and M.i.C., Greg has been gearing up to release his mixtape, A Gentleman's Journal, in the coming months and has been dropping singles all year, including "Magazine Street," a jazzy little groove that's infused with horns and a laid-back appeal. Then there's Greg's YouTube channel, which features a video treasure trove of Greg covering his favorite songs from "Pretty Wings" and "Lately" to R.
